Drinking a schooner of Ben's Route 56 now. Classic AIPA colour, slight citrus hops on the nose (although served far too cold), big hit of bitterness and US hops up front, slight grassiness in the finish. Tasty and most certainly a dangerous session beer at 6.5%!
